| class Returner : public DBus::Tag, |
| public ReturnerInterface { |
| public: |
| // Creates a new returner instance associated with |adaptor|. |
| static Returner *Create(DBusAdaptor *adaptor); |
| |
| // Used by the adaptor to initiate or delay the return, depending on the |
| // state of the returner. A call to this method should be the last statement |
| // in the adaptor method. If none of the interface Return* methods has been |
| // called yet, DelayOrReturn exits to the dbus-c++ message handler by |
| // throwing an exception. Otherwise, it initializes |error|, completes the |
| // RPC call right away and destroys |this|. |
| void DelayOrReturn(DBus::Error *error); |
| |
| // Inherited from ReturnerInterface. These methods complete the RPC call |
| // right away and destroy the object if DelayOrReturn has been called |
| // already. Otherwise, they allow DelayOrReturn to complete the call. |
| virtual void Return(); |
| virtual void ReturnError(const Error &error); |
| |
| private: |
| // The returner transitions through the following states: |
| // |
| // Initialized -> [Delayed|Returned] -> Destroyed. |
| enum State { |
| kStateInitialized, // No *Return* methods called yet. |
| kStateDelayed, // DelayOrReturn called, Return* not. |
| kStateReturned, // Return* called, DelayOrReturn not. |
| kStateDestroyed // Return complete, returner destroyed. |
| }; |
| |
| explicit Returner(DBusAdaptor *adaptor); |
| |
| // Destruction happens through the *Return* methods. |
| virtual ~Returner(); |
| |
| DBusAdaptor *adaptor_; |
| Error error_; |
| State state_; |
| |
| DISALLOW_COPY_AND_ASSIGN(Returner); |
| }; |
